The film was supposed to be distributed by Catch 22. Not much on it out there now, but it did definitely have Stephen Dorff, Julie Benz, John Goodman, Alan Alda and Tess Harper.

This site has some details and a poster thumbnail

http://thefilmcatalogue.com/catalog/FilmDetail.php?id=8998

It was to be produced by Manette Rosen of Rosen Bender productions. And was supposed to be directed by Joel Bender.

http://www.linkedin.com/pub/manette-rosen/12/739/9a2

They were contemplating on shooting it in Michigan and had hired Bob Krausmann from Michigan/Hollywood Production Services to do location scouting.

So what happened?

Looks like Rosen and Bender bought the story and are currently shopping it around under the name "Fairies" with the hopes of turning it into another Narnia or Twilight franchise
http://rosenbenderproductions.com/blog/?page_id=13/

Harper and Goodman are still attached to it, but not Dorff and of course, not Jas. I have no idea why Jas bailed, however given that Rosen and Bender have not begun filming, they could simply be running into problems financing the project.
